Abstract

The invention discloses a method and system for switching states of electronic equipment. The states of the electronic equipment can be switched according to obtained state switching instructions so that the electronic equipment can be connected with other pieces of electronic equipment and other pieces of the electronic equipment can have access to the electronic equipment after connection. After the states of the electronic equipment are switched, a user can have access to the preceding damaged electronic equipment through other pieces of the electronic equipment and operate the damaged electronic equipment indirectly to guarantee information security, for instance, information of address books is cut to be stored in other pieces of the electronic equipment. Accordingly, security of information in the electronic equipment can be effectively improved.

Background technology
Along with scientific and technical development and the raising of living standards of the people, the use of the electronic equipments such as mobile phone, panel computer is also more and more universal.
An important output device in electronic equipment is exactly display screen, is used for output video information.Some display screens are touch-screen, and touch-screen also has the function of the input of touching.But in the use procedure of electronic equipment, display screen inevitably occurs the possibility of damage.When display screen damages normally when display video information, user just cannot carry out valid function to electronic equipment again.As: in the time that the screen of mobile phone damages no longer displaying contents, user just cannot be browsed the information in address list and be called by the physical button in mobile phone again.And in the time that display screen is touch-screen, user possibly cannot operate (be understandable that, in the time of touch screen from being damaged, user cannot carry out valid function to it again).
Under prior art, in the time that the display screen in electronic equipment damages, user needs this electronic equipment sent for maintenance.At this moment, important information in electronic equipment (as the address list information in mobile phone EMS memory) just may be obtained by other people, and the security of information in electronic equipment is reduced.
Certainly, in the time that other equipment (as button) in electronic equipment damage, also may there is above-mentioned situation, cause the security of information in electronic equipment to reduce.
